What does unlimited fibre broadband mean and is it really unlimited?

Yes, it’s true – unlimited fibre broadband packages usually give you an unlimited amount of fibre broadband to use! The unlimited part typically means as much internet data as you want to use without extra charge. Think of it as an all-you-can-eat buffet, but with bandwidth instead of chow mien. As long as you sign up to a fibre broadband package that exclusively states it’s unlimited, then that’s what you’ll receive. It’s worth noting that although some packages claim they’re exclusive (for example, mobile phone contracts with an unlimited data deal), they do have a cap if you rack up a ridiculously high data bill. Regardless of what’s advertised on the front end of the agreement, it’s always best to double-check the terms & conditions before committing yourself to a new unlimited fibre broadband package or contract. We’re not saying broadband providers intentionally trick you into a new contract by advertising unlimited data when it’s not – some providers genuinely will need a limit in place in case your data usage spirals well above what they’d expect. A very large family or a team of employees using the same unlimited fibre deal, for example, wouldn’t be the norm.

Do I need to pay for unlimited fibre broadband?

The majority of unlimited fibre broadband providers (like Vodafone, BT, Onestream, TalkTalk, Post Office, Zen, Direct Save, and Plusnet) charge a monthly fee for an unlimited fibre broadband package, but that’s all you’ll pay. Usually, there is no upfront fee, and you won’t be charged any extra than your agreed monthly payment amount because the amount of data you are entitled to is not capped. Suppose you sign up to unlimited fibre broadband as a package comprising other features like TV and landline. In that case, you might save money compared to paying for capped broadband and those additional features separately.

How much is unlimited fibre broadband?

The amount you pay for fibre broadband depends on the amount of broadband data you want (or need, if you use the internet for work). If your work or hobbies eat up a lot of internet data – for example, if you’re a prolific gamer or you produce and edit videos for a living – you might be looking at an unlimited fibre broadband package, rather than a capped one. Different fibre broadband providers offer differing prices, of course; some providers will throw in a free 4K TV or offer a cheaper movie channel subscription if you go for a higher-end deal. Others might do it cheaper, but the speed will be slower, and you’ll get less in terms of bonuses and benefits. As the saying goes, you get what you pay for! Here are some example prices of unlimited fibre broadband contracts, offered by top providers in 2021: 1. Vodafone – £23.00 per month for 35Mbps via Vodafone 2. EE – £23.00 per month for 36Mbps or £27.00 for 67Mbps via Money Supermarket 3. Onestream – £21.99 per month for 45Mbps or £22.99 per month for 67Mbps via Money Supermarket 4. Zen – £29.99 per month for 35Mbps via Money Supermarket 5. Post Office – £24.00 per month for 38Mbps via Money Supermarket 6. Direct Save – £34.95 per month for 35Mbps via Uswitch 7. TalkTalk – £24.00 per month for 67Mbps via Uswitch (+ £4.95 set-up) 8. Plusnet – £22.99 per month for 36Mbps or £24.99 per month for 66Mbps via Money Supermarket It’s worth noting that the above prices may vary depending on the type of fibre broadband speed too – for example, Superfast 1 or Superfast 2. For exact speeds and prices, check the terms & conditions Though capped fibre broadband is usually cheaper than an unlimited package, opting for an unlimited package could save you the stress and hassle of exceeding your limit if having a lot of internet data is essential for your work and personal life.

How do I find the best unlimited fibre broadband package?

The best unlimited fibre broadband package largely depends on what you use the internet for. If you only log on to access work emails or social media, or for a spot of casual browsing – you might benefit from a cheap package with capped data. On the other hand – if you download and handle data files or use lots of software for work or have kids who love to stream games, you might prioritise an unlimited fibre data package with a cool inclusive sign-up gift. There isn’t a one-size-fits-all approach when choosing the best package, so we’d recommend you do your research and compare prices, speeds, features, and even contract types, terms, and lengths. Your idea of the best unlimited fibre broadband package might be: – The cheapest price – The quickest speeds – The most trusted provider – The absence of set-up fees – The quickest set-up process – The best sign-up gifts – The one with TV and mobile included – The shortest contract – The easiest contract to leave – And so many more variants.
